The New York Times Spelling Bee forum provides a platform for players to engage with the daily puzzle, offering hints and a space for community interaction. The forum encourages solvers to share tips,
strategies, and creative content related to the Spelling Bee, a popular word puzzle game. The article includes a glossary of terms commonly used in discussions about the game, compiled by a Times reader. The Spelling Bee challenges players to form words using a set of letters, with the goal of achieving the highest possible score.
